微波EDA网,见证研发工程师的成长!
首页 > 研发问答 > 无线和射频 > 射频无线通信设计 > 附章:问题总结

附章:问题总结

时间:10-02 整理:3721RD 点击:
Link Node到手已经四天了,在实际使用中遇到了不少问题,下面做个总结,希望一起讨论:
1、使用Micro USB数据线连接板卡,电源开关切换至ON,上电后PC会自动识别到一个系统磁盘:MBED,按下复位键后重新上电会进入BootLoader模式,在未进行任何操作时,MBED固件丢失;
2、经过大量的查阅资料在mbed官网找到相关板卡固件,链接如下(理论上与Link Node固件通用)
mbed官网固件地址:https://developer.mbed.org/platforms/Nordic-nRF51822/
nordic官网固件地址:http://www.nordicsemi.com/chi_simple/node_176/Bluetooth-R/nRF51822-mKIT
更新方法:
a)按下复位键后重新上电会进入BootLoader模式,将下载的固件文件直接复制进识别到的BootLoader磁盘
b)复制进磁盘后,蓝色LED灯会快速的闪烁,此时更新完成;
c)重新上电后自动进入mbed编程模式,PC会自动识别到一个系统磁盘:MBED
3、固件更新后在mbed官网编写一个简单的LED程序,生成hex文件(具体教程见https://yaoq.gitbooks.io/linknode/content/posts/led.html),将hex文件复制进MBED磁盘中,出现异常现象,传输过程中MBED会自动断开重新识别为MBED,磁盘中会出现fail.text,打开主要提示为两种:1)TIME OUT;2)SWD ERROR,无法进行程序烧录。至今未能解决!
4、mbed编程器中U3:AP7333-33SAG-7和U2:ATSAM3U2CA-AU存在发热现象,其中U3比较明显,几秒钟内手不能触摸,U2为温热,测量上电电流150mA以上,初步猜测问题3是由问题4导致的,LDO过热会触发保护
由于出现的问题比较严重且至今未能解决,因此后续的评测工作受到严重的影响,希望坛友如有遇到类似问题,一起交流!

其实我什么都没干,我的按键保持原状拨在ON状态,我插上电脑,识别成 JLINK 盘,然后我把HEX放进去,他自个就升级并且复位(电脑又提示这个盘被识别到了,原来的文件夹关闭了,如同插拔普通U盘一样)

没有遇到发热问题,估计你硬件出现问题,也许是几率问题,你可以试着做一些最简单最初步的 电源是否短路之泪的检测,用万用表,对这个编程器不了解,但赶脚电流不可能大到上百毫安

今天拿到官方的固件,重新更新了一下之后,现在板子已经可以正常进行程序更新了,但是发热问题依旧存在,这个可能与设计有一定关联

一开始是这样的,后来我在尝试进入bootloader模式时,固件出现丢失不能在进入jlink模式

哦,基本上我不太喜欢这个套路,所以我开始搭建 mdk4 的 环境 搞俺的 百度云手环,你接下来有什么计划?

看了一下,你是做软件的,我是软硬件都涉及,但还是比较喜欢倒腾硬件,所以打算在硬件上多做点东西,稍复杂的软件系统我是没精力去搞得

哦,呵呵,这一块我倒是希望我懂一些硬件,可惜我也没精力。
这样也好,更专业。

只不过我这几天还是延续之前的状态,上班本来就忙,晚上下班加加班回到家就很晚了,我也经常提不起兴致继续做点什么。拖拖拉拉的。
最近更是打算换个房子租,虽然地方不远,就在隔壁楼,可又是一阵倒腾........

不多说了,难得有这次机会接触你们也在玩这个的,多多交流。
说起来,后天我还要请假去深圳参加st的所谓中国峰会,我还琢磨着会议结束后直接赶回公司加班,呵呵,因为月底,要赶着扫干净一个项目的BUG。

Copyright © 2017-2020 微波EDA网 版权所有

网站地图

Top